Wear has been recognized as the key factor affecting the long-term performance of orthopaedic implants such as hip,knee and spine prostheses.Joint simulators,such as hip and knee joint simulators,are used to simulate the biomechanics of human joints and served as product-level wear tests for artificial joints.In this study,a new Biotriboligical simulator(HSMS4203)was designed and built for the wear testing of artificial hip joints.Friction measurement,as a new online monitoring in hip simulator wear testing,has been set up and assembled in HSMS4203.Long-term validation tests were conducted with a module of a 28 mm CoCrMo femoral head against conventional ultra high molecular polyethylene(UHMWPE)and cross-linked UHMWPE acetabular cups.The performances of simulator together with the testing results are discussed.Results show that the simulator can provide a valid and reliable methodology for the biotribological studies of artificial hip joints.
